Japan's Olympic marathon champion Mizuki Noguchi (right) will run in the Berlin Marathon in September.

The 26-year-old will be entering her first competitive race since winning the women's marathon at last year's Athens Olympics when she lines up in Berlin on September 25.

"My objective will be to break the Japanese record," Noguchi said before leaving Japan for high-altitude training in Switzerland.

"I will be looking to put all my strength into running an aggressive race."

Japanese runners have enjoyed considerable success in Berlin, with former Olympic champion Naoko Takahashi winning in 2001 and Yoko Shibui victorious last year.
